Hisense Mini LED TVs 2025 lineup: Hisense has officially unveiled its 2025 ULED TV series, which features advanced screen sizes and next-generation AI processing technology. The new lineup includes four key models – U6QF, U7QG, U8QG and U9QG.

Hisense AI Processing – How Powerful?
Hisense has added an advanced AI processing engine to its TVs this time, which will improve picture quality and motion clarity.
U9QG Series: Uses Hi-View AI Engine X, previously reserved for the premium ULED X range.
U7QG and U8QG: Equipped with Hi-View AI Engine Pro, which automatically optimizes contrast, color accuracy and motion clarity.
AI-Features: AI 4K Upscaler, AI Super Resolution, AI Noise Reduction, AI Local Dimming and AI Depth Enhancer.
Different Hisense TV models and their features
U9QG Series – Premium viewing experience

- Google TV support (likely to be available on VIDDA platform in UK)
- 65-inch, 75-inch and 85-inch variants
- Ultra LR panel, which reduces reflections on the screen
- Dolby Vision IQ, IMAX Enhanced and Filmmaker Mode support
- 165Hz refresh rate, FreeSync Premium Pro VRR, Auto Low Latency Mode
- CineStage X Surround, Dolby Atmos, and DTS Virtual X audio technology
U8QG Series – Brightness and immersive viewing experience

- Maximum 5000 nits brightness
- Quantum Dot technology and wide local dimming zones
- 165Hz refresh rate and MEMC technology
- Up to 100-inch screen options
- Wi-Fi 6E connectivity and 82W Dolby Atmos 4.1.2 multi-channel sound system
U7QG Series – For gamers and sports lovers

- Mini LED Pro technology
- 165Hz Game Mode Ultra and Game Booster 288Hz
- Dolby Vision Gaming, FreeSync Premium Pro support
- AGLR anti-glare panel and 60W Dolby Atmos audio system
- Screen size: 55-inch to 100-inch
U6QF Series – Premium experience on a budget

- Fire TV operating system replaces Google TV
- 55-inch to 100-inch variants
- Mini LED technology, Dolby Vision, Dolby Atmos, and HDR10+ Adaptive
- 144Hz refresh rate, Game Mode Pro and FreeSync Premium support
Is Hisense’s new lineup really the best?
Hisense has added many impressive features to its new Hisense Mini LED TVs 2025 lineup, but there are a few points that should be noted. Things to consider:
Positive aspects
Available in screen sizes up to 100 inches, which can be a good alternative to a projector.
An advanced AI processing engine, which will improve automatic image enhancement.
165Hz and 144Hz refresh rate options for gaming, which gives it an edge over the competition.
Includes premium technologies like Dolby Vision, IMAX Enhanced, and FreeSync Premium.
Negative aspects
Exact brightness nits information is not clear.
US and UK models may have different operating systems, which may cause confusion for some users.
Fire TV and VIDAA versions may have limited app support.
